We are looking for a Senior Software Engineer to help us take REDAPL, our Referential Data Platform, to the next level. REDAPL is Datadog's main platform for tracking our customers' infrastructure resources and relationships. The platform enables products where customers can understand, keep track of, and gain insights into their infrastructure related to performance, cost, security, and more.

Many Datadog products use REDAPL today — such as Cloud Security Posture Management, Resource Catalog, Cloud Cost Management, and Service Catalog — and REDAPL ingests more than 4.5 million updates/second.

As a Senior Engineer, you will drive, lead, and collaborate on projects both inside and outside the platform. You can expect to contribute to key technical decisions relating to our data ingestion, processing, and query pipelines.
